UDP-galactose 4-epimerase catalyzes the interconversion of UDP-galactose and UDP-glucose during normal galactose metabolism. One of the key structural features in the proposed reaction mechanism for the enzyme is the rotation of a 4'-ketopyranose intermediate within the active site pocket. UDP-N-acetylglucosamine 2-epimerase/N-acetylmannosamine kinase is a bifunctional enzyme, which initiates and regulates sialic acid biosynthesis. Sialic acids are important compounds of mammalian glycoconjugates, mediating several biological processes, such as cell-cell or cell-matrix interactions. UDP-GlcNAc acyltransferase (LpxA), the first enzyme of lipid A biosynthesis, catalyzes the transfer of an acyl chain activated on acyl carrier protein (ACP) to UDP-GlcNAc. LpxAs are very selective for the lengths of their acyl donor substrates.
